The Mechanics of Machine Trust: How Generative Engines Evaluate Third-Party Validation
AI search does not trust your homepage. It tolerates it.
I keep seeing marketing teams treat ChatGPT, Perplexity, and Google AI Overviews like another search results page with a prettier interface. That is the wrong mental model. Traditional SEO rewarded the page that could prove relevance and authority well enough to rank. Generative engines reward the brand that has already been described, validated, corrected, and repeated by credible third parties before the buyer ever asks the question.
My thesis is simple: digital PR for AI search inclusion is not link building with new vocabulary; it is the discipline of manufacturing corroborated facts across sources that machines trust. If your category claim only lives on your own website, it is a slogan. If G2, Trustpilot, trade press, analyst commentary, founder interviews, and user discussions repeat the same claim in extractable language, it becomes machine-readable truth.
Large Language Models (LLMs) are probability engines designed to predict the most likely useful answer based on training data and real-time retrieval. When a CFO asks an AI search engine, Which enterprise compliance platforms are credible for financial institutions?, the model is not running a basic keyword lookup. It is assembling an answer from the web's available consensus.
That consensus usually comes from three off-page signals:
- Entity Co-occurrence: How often your brand appears beside specific industry terms, pains, competitors, buyer types, and use cases across independent domains.
- Source Consensus: Whether multiple credible publications make the same or supporting claims about your company.
- E-E-A-T (Experience, Expertise, Authoritativeness, and Trustworthiness): Whether the named people, research, and organizations behind those claims look credible outside your owned assets.
The failure mode is predictable. A SaaS company spends $80,000 refreshing its website copy around phrases like enterprise-grade, AI-powered, and industry-leading, then wonders why AI answers still recommend older competitors. The machine is not impressed. It has seen every vendor call itself the leader. What changes the answer is independent repetition from sources the model can retrieve and compare.
If your owned website says you are the industry-leading fraud detection platform, the LLM treats that as a low-confidence promotional assertion. If American Banker, G2, Capterra, a fintech compliance podcast transcript, and a risk management analyst all describe you as a fraud detection platform for regional banks, the model has something it can use. The phrase becomes anchored to your entity. The buyer never sees the work behind it. They just see your brand in the answer.

Retrieval-Augmented Generation and Source Corroboration
Modern AI search engines use Retrieval-Augmented Generation (RAG) to ground answers in live or recently indexed information. Crawlers like OAI-SearchBot query web indexes, convert pages into vector embeddings, and pull relevant source chunks into the model's context window.

That retrieval step is where most brand strategies break. The engine is looking for corroboration, not charisma. If three credible outlets cite your annual benchmark report and use similar language about what your company does, the RAG system has a clean source pattern. If one thin blog post makes an isolated claim, it is noise.
This works when the market has enough public discussion for the model to compare sources. It breaks when you sell a niche product under strict confidentiality and almost nobody can describe you publicly. In that case, you need controlled proof assets: public customer categories, anonymized benchmarks, named executive commentary, review profiles, and precise directory entries. No mystery positioning. Machines punish vagueness.
Content Extractability and Unlinked Brand Mentions in Digital PR for AI Search Inclusion
Traditional SEO trained executives to ask the wrong first question: did we get the link? For AI inclusion, I care first about the sentence.
An unlinked brand mention on a high-trust domain can carry serious weight for entity recognition because LLMs read text semantically. They parse the subject, predicate, and object. They look for clean factual relationships.
A useful sentence looks like this:
Acme Corp, founded in 2018, provides automated regulatory reporting software that reduces audit prep time by 40%.
That sentence gives the model four clean attributes: brand, founding year, category, and outcome. It is not poetic. Good. Poetic PR copy is expensive fog.
A weak sentence looks like this:
Acme Corp is redefining how modern teams approach compliance transformation.
Nobody should pay a PR firm for that sentence. A journalist might publish it. A model cannot safely use it. A buyer will ignore it.
When an article uses direct, non-ambiguous, extractable language, an AI crawler can bind attributes to your brand entity inside its knowledge graph. Publisher authority matters. So does syntax. The dofollow link is helpful for conventional SEO, but it is not the only prize anymore. The better prize is a durable third-party sentence that a machine can quote, compress, and reuse.
The Consensus Triangulation Framework: Structuring High-Yield PR Assets
Most PR calendars are built backward. They start with announcements the company wants to make, not facts the market needs to verify.
I use The Consensus Triangulation Framework because AI search rewards repeated validation from different source types. One press hit is visibility. Three aligned source classes are infrastructure.

The framework has three parts:
- The Data Anchor (Proprietary Research): Primary data studies, industry surveys, customer benchmarks, usage analyses, or transactional reports published on your domain. This gives journalists something specific to cite.
- The Validation Layer (Earned Media): Tier-1 features, trade publication commentary, podcast transcripts, contributed columns, and expert interviews that repeat and contextualize the Data Anchor.
- The Verification Node (Third-Party Aggregators): G2, Trustpilot, Capterra, analyst summaries, Crunchbase, user communities, and category directories that confirm your company exists in the market outside its own narration.
The triangulation matters because each node solves a different trust problem. Your Data Anchor creates the source fact. Earned media proves the fact was interesting enough for independent coverage. Aggregators prove customers, users, investors, and market participants recognize the entity.
A cybersecurity company, for example, should not pitch a generic funding announcement and expect AI visibility to move. It should publish a report showing how many mid-market finance teams failed vendor risk reviews in Q1, give the methodology, pitch the surprising finding to security and fintech publications, have the CEO explain the operational consequence in interviews, and make sure G2 and Capterra describe the product category with the same language. That is not louder PR. It is cleaner machine evidence.
Tier-1 Media Bylines and Data-Led PR Placements
Data-led PR is the highest-yield play when the data is proprietary, fresh, and financially relevant. Journalists do not need another CEO predicting transformation. They need a number their readers can use.
Pages that feature named-source citations in their body text are cited 2.1x more often in Google AI Overviews than pages without named sources. Comprehensive, long-form data assets exceeding 2,500 words are cited 1.6x more frequently because they give RAG parsers more semantic context.
I would not build a PR campaign around those numbers alone. I would build it because the behavior behind them makes sense. AI systems prefer pages with named people, clear claims, supporting context, and enough detail to reduce hallucination risk. Thin pages lose. Anonymous claims lose. Grand positioning statements lose.
When pitching data assets to journalists:
- Lead with one sharp statistical claim that contradicts a lazy market belief.
- Include sample size, methodology, geography, customer segment, and timeframe.
- Give journalists quote blocks from named executives with real operating experience.
- Write the category sentence exactly the way you want it repeated.
- Prepare a short methodology note that can survive being copied into an article.
This works when the data is genuinely proprietary or at least hard to get elsewhere. It breaks when the report is a dressed-up SurveyMonkey poll of 73 anonymous respondents recruited through a panel. Good editors can smell that. So can experienced buyers. AI systems may still ingest it, but weak data creates weak consensus.
A better example: a payments infrastructure company processing $4 billion in annual transaction volume can publish anonymized failure-rate benchmarks by merchant category. A workforce platform with 250,000 shift workers can publish absence trends by region. A compliance automation vendor can analyze 10,000 control mappings across SOC 2 and ISO 27001. Those assets earn citations because they contain facts the market cannot easily invent.
High-Yield Tactics for Digital PR for AI Search Inclusion
Not all PR channels influence AI search at the same speed. I rank them by how quickly they create retrievable, corroborated, category-specific language.
- Review Platforms & Directories (G2, Trustpilot, Capterra): Fastest impact. In an analysis of explicit commercial queries, 49% of Google AI Overviews cited at least one review platform. Moving from 0 reviews to maintaining even 1–13 active reviews on Trustpilot can increase a brand's median AI citation frequency from 1% to over 50%.
- Industry Trade Publications: Medium speed to impact, usually 4–8 weeks. These outlets establish niche category language and keyword co-occurrence in places the model can retrieve.
- Contributed Bylines & Executive Commentary: Slower impact, usually 12–20 weeks, but useful for mapping a named executive to an area of expertise.
- Community Forums (Reddit, Quora): Fast impact for conversational systems like ChatGPT and Perplexity. The trade-off is control. Corporate promotion gets rejected by communities and can create negative source material.
The review platform point makes some brand teams uncomfortable because reviews are messy. They should be. Perfect profiles look manufactured. A 4.6 rating with detailed complaints about onboarding is more believable than ten sterile five-star reviews posted in the same week.
This is where CMOs need discipline. Do not ask customer success to pressure customers into scripted reviews. Ask them to identify users who can describe the buying problem, implementation reality, and measurable outcome in their own words. AI systems need language variety. Buyers do too.

Owned Infrastructure Meets Earned Media: Auditing and Structuring Brand Footprints
Earned media creates the external proof, but your owned site still has to act like the canonical record. If your press coverage calls you a compliance automation platform, your homepage calls you a risk intelligence suite, your G2 profile calls you audit management software, and your CEO bio calls the company a governance AI provider, the machine sees ambiguity.
Ambiguity is expensive.
I see this most often after a positioning refresh. The board approves a new category phrase. Sales keeps using the old one because buyers understand it. PR pitches a third phrase because journalists dislike jargon. Product marketing updates only half the pages. Six months later, AI search answers classify the company incorrectly, and everyone blames the model.
The model is not the first problem. The public record is.
Conducting an AI Visibility Audit Across Conversational Prompts
Before running digital PR for AI inclusion, establish a baseline. Rank trackers will not tell you whether ChatGPT mentions you in a buyer shortlist, whether Perplexity cites a competitor's review profile, or whether Google AI Overviews misstates your category.

Build a practical AI Visibility Audit with four steps:
- Define Your High-Intent Prompt Set: Identify 20–50 conversational queries that real buyers ask when evaluating your category, such as Compare the top 5 enterprise SOC-2 compliance automation tools for fintechs.
- Execute Baseline Prompt Runs: Run the same prompts across ChatGPT, Google AI Overviews, Perplexity, and Claude. Run each prompt multiple times because generative answers vary.
- Map Citation Share and Positioning: Record whether your brand is named, recommended as a primary option, mentioned secondarily, misclassified, or absent.
- Reverse-Engineer the Cited Sources: For every query where competitors appear and you do not, export the third-party URLs the AI engine cites. That list becomes your PR target list.
The fourth step is where the money is. If Perplexity keeps citing a competitor's Capterra page, your first move is not another blog post. It is fixing your Capterra presence and earning more specific customer language. If Google AI Overviews cites a trade publication roundup from 2022, your first move is pitching the current version of that market story to the same publication or a stronger one.
This works when your category has enough public source material for comparison. It breaks when you sell into a closed enterprise market where procurement happens through private networks and NDAs. Then your audit should include sales-call language, RFP phrasing, analyst notes, partner directories, and anonymized customer evidence that can be made public without violating confidentiality.

Schema Markup and Direct-Answer Architecture
Owned pages should make external validation easier to connect back to the right entity. That means clear language, clean page structure, and precise JSON-LD structured data.
- Organization Schema: Define your official brand name, logo, social profiles, and
sameAslinks pointing to authoritative third-party coverage, such as your Crunchbase profile, Wikipedia entry, or major trade features. - Person Schema: Map key executives, their published research, credentials, and social profiles such as LinkedIn. Research shows that roughly 75% of cited LinkedIn authors in AI search post at least five times per month, which reinforces executive authority signals.
- Direct-Answer Architecture: Structure product pages with explicit, conversational H2/H3 subheadings followed by 40–80 word answer blocks. Use declarative language, concise definitions, and clear data tables that RAG systems can extract without losing context.
I would add one operational rule: every company needs a one-sentence entity definition that does not change by department. Not a tagline. A fact sentence.
Example:
Acme Corp provides compliance automation software for mid-market fintech companies preparing for SOC 2, ISO 27001, and vendor security reviews.
That sentence can appear on the About page, schema, media boilerplate, executive bios, directory profiles, and analyst submissions. Repetition is not boring when a machine is trying to resolve entity identity. Repetition is how confidence compounds.
Measuring What Matters: Citation Share, Narrative Control, and Hallucination Management
Backlink counts are a comfort metric when the buyer never clicks. I still track them, but I do not let them define success for AI search.
In a zero-click environment, the commercial value happens inside the generated answer. The buyer asks for a shortlist. The model gives five names. If you are not there, your beautiful domain authority chart is a boardroom sedative.
| Metric Type | Traditional Digital PR | Digital PR for AI Inclusion |
|---|---|---|
| Primary KPI | Backlink Volume & Domain Authority | Citation Share & Prompt Inclusion Rate |
| Success Channel | Ranking #1 on Organic SERP | Appearing in Synthesized AI Recommendations |
| Content Focus | Anchor Text & Link Equity | Entity Co-occurrence & Semantic Clarity |
| Value Indicator | Direct Referral Clicks | Consideration-Stage Shortlist Inclusion |
| Coverage Goal | Media Impressions | Cross-Web Source Consensus |
The executive dashboard should answer five questions:
- For the 25 prompts that matter commercially, how often are we included?
- When we are included, are we framed correctly?
- Which third-party sources are cited most often?
- Which competitors own the source graph around our category?
- What false or outdated claims keep appearing?
That last question matters more than most teams admit. AI visibility without narrative control can create bad pipeline. If a model says your platform is built for small businesses when your ACV is $120,000 and your sales team sells to enterprises, inclusion may waste sales capacity. Visibility is only valuable when the answer qualifies the right buyer.
Correcting AI Hallucinations and Inaccurate Brand Summaries
When an LLM summarizes your company incorrectly, you cannot file a neat edit request and wait for the model to obey. You have to change the public evidence.

I use Authoritative Media Injection for this problem:
- Identify the Source Bias: Audit the citations behind the inaccurate answer. Find the outdated press release, old review profile, legacy directory page, or third-party blog post feeding the wrong claim.
- Update Review & Directory Profiles: Correct company descriptions, product tiers, integrations, customer segments, and category labels across G2, Capterra, and Trustpilot. Review platforms often refresh into AI citation models faster than traditional editorial coverage, frequently within 2–6 weeks.
- Execute Targeted Digital PR Distributions: Publish current factual coverage, executive commentary, and data releases through trusted trade publications and wire services.
- Reinforce Canonical Owned Assets: Update FAQ pages, the About page, product pages, schema markup, and boilerplate language so your site presents a clean source of truth.
This is not reputation management in the old sense. You are not burying a bad article on page two of Google. You are replacing weak machine evidence with stronger machine evidence.
The trade-off is time. Review platforms can move quickly because they are frequently crawled and structured. Tier-1 editorial corrections take longer because access is constrained and editors need a real story. Analyst reports may take a full cycle. If your board expects hallucination correction in seven days, reset the expectation before campaign launch.
A concrete scenario: a B2B payments company repositions from SMB invoicing into embedded finance for vertical SaaS platforms. Old directory profiles still say invoice software. A 2021 blog roundup still ranks for alternatives. AI answers keep classifying the company as accounts receivable software. The fix is not a brand manifesto. The fix is coordinated correction across directory profiles, partner pages, executive interviews, customer case studies, and trade coverage that repeatedly states the new category with proof.
When fresh, authoritative consensus builds across external domains, RAG systems have better material to retrieve. Old cached assumptions do not disappear instantly, but they lose weight as stronger sources accumulate.

Frequently Asked Questions
What timeline should a CMO expect for measurable gains from digital PR in AI search?
Most B2B brands should plan on 3 to 6 months before they see durable entity recognition gains from consistent, high-quality digital PR. Some channels move faster. Review platform updates and press releases on real-time indexed wires can affect engines like Perplexity in 2 to 4 weeks. Deep category consensus across tier-1 editorial media, analyst mentions, and high-authority trade coverage usually needs 90 to 180 days.
The timeline depends on four variables: how much public source material already exists, how confused your current category language is, how often your key third-party profiles are crawled, and whether competitors already dominate the cited source graph. A known company correcting a directory profile can move fast. A new enterprise vendor trying to displace ServiceNow, Workday, or Salesforce in AI-generated shortlists needs more patience and more proof.
How do digital PR tactics differ between traditional SEO and generative AI engines?
Traditional SEO digital PR focuses heavily on link equity: high-Domain Authority backlinks, dofollow links, and anchor text that can support rankings. Digital PR for AI inclusion focuses on semantic consensus and entity co-occurrence. Unlinked brand mentions, named expert quotes, direct-answer formatting, customer review language, and consistent brand definitions across trusted third-party media can matter as much as the link.
The practical difference is how I brief a PR team. For traditional SEO, I might ask which page we want linked and what anchor text supports the keyword strategy. For AI inclusion, I ask which factual sentence we want the market to repeat, which sources the engines already cite, and which executive or customer proof makes the sentence credible.
What are the biggest mistakes brands make when optimizing for AI search inclusion?
The three most common mistakes are:
- Over-relying on self-promotional owned content: An optimized blog or homepage cannot create machine trust without third-party validation.
- Spamming low-quality wire services: Generic press releases distributed across thin syndication networks usually create low-trust duplication, not credible consensus.
- Publishing inconsistent brand definitions: Conflicting product descriptions, feature sets, customer segments, and executive titles degrade the model's confidence.
I would add a fourth: measuring the campaign only with SEO reports. If the CEO asks whether the company appears in AI-generated buyer shortlists, a backlink spreadsheet is not an answer.
